FIBA Oceania Championship for Women 2007 is the qualifying tournament of FIBA Oceania for the women's basketball tournament at the 2008 Summer Olympics at Beijing. The tournament was a three-way contest between:
It was held in Dunedin, New Zealand from 26 to 29 September.
Australia has already qualified for
Beijing as winners of the
2006 World Championship.
The higher ranked team at the championship out of
New Zealand and
Fiji received direct entry to the
Olympic tournament (Subject to approval from the nation's local Olympic committee).
The other took part in the World Olympic Qualifying Tournament in June, 2008.

Since Australia are the defending world champions, they qualified outright to the Olympics. Therefore, the berth reserved for Oceanian champions (Australia) went to New Zealand. The Oceanian runners'-up berth to the FIBA World Olympic Qualifying Tournament for Women went to Fiji.
